What causes attic condensation damage and ice dam water problems in Goleta homes?
Attic condensation occurs when warm, moist air from the living space rises into a cold attic, especially during cooler coastal nights. Ice dams form when snow melts on a roof and refreezes at the eaves, trapping water. In Goleta's fluctuating temperatures, both issues can lead to water damage. Abatex identifies the moisture source, safely removes damaged insulation and drywall through interior demolition, and then performs mold remediation if needed.
How does Abatex handle storm water intrusion after heavy rain in Goleta?
When storm water enters a home near areas like the Old Town Goleta neighborhood, quick action is key. Abatex first extracts standing water and dries the structure, then assesses which materials are compromised. They perform partial structure demolition to remove soaked drywall, flooring, and insulation. If asbestos is present in older materials, their environmental abatement crew removes it safely before rebuilding and restoration begins.
What is the typical process for fixing a sprinkler system leak that damaged walls and floors?
Sprinkler leaks often go unnoticed until mold or warping appears. Abatex starts by locating the leak source and testing for asbestos in any older tile or linoleum. They then carefully perform exterior or interior demolition to access and remove damaged sections. After the affected area is cleared, they apply mold remediation treatments and coordinate with the homeowner for a full restoration of the space.
